Your Impact
As a Software Test Engineer, you will play a key role within the Sensors NPI and Advanced Products team. Your responsibilities will include testing and evaluating the software, firmware, hardware, and systems applications that make our products function per specification by applying automated verification procedures for developed or improved firmware/hardware monitoring devices.
The scale of the technologies we develop is very wide, ranging from application software hosted on Linux OS down to the hardware abstraction software, firmware, FPGA and finally HW. This role will interact with R&D and manufacturing engineers, field service, and support team globally.
In this role, you will use, update, modify or design test automation tools for product improvements testing. You will work closely with a team of developers and designers who use Agile development Methods and the Scrum Framework to deliver critical, customer facing solutions for the Utilities and Industrial sectors.

QUALITROL manufactures monitoring and protection devices for high value electrical assets and OEM manufacturing companies. Established in 1945, QUALITROL produces thousands of different types of products on demand and customized to meet our individual customers’ needs. We are the largest and most trusted global leader for partial discharge monitoring, asset protection equipment and information products across power generation, transmission, and distribution.
